Lista completa de Questões de Ciência da Computação da Instituto Americano de desenvolvimento (IADES) para resolução totalmente grátis. Selecione os assuntos no filtro de questões e comece a resolver exercícios.
Assinale a alternativa correta sobre as formas de visualização do Dreamweaver.
Design é a forma que divide a tela em duas partes, sendo a de cima a página sendo vista através de códigos e a parte de baixo de forma split.
Code é a forma que mostra o documento sendo visto através da codificação HTML.
Code é a forma que mostra o documento sendo visto através da codificação HTML.
Normalmente, os programadores preferem a forma design de visualização, por facilitar o acesso aos códigos HTML.
Ciência da Computação - Engenharia de Software - Instituto Americano de desenvolvimento (IADES) - 2010
Na modelagem de dados, os atributos e os valores expressam respectivamente as propriedades de
relacionamentos e entidades.
instâncias e entidades.
entidades e relacionamentos.
entidades e instâncias.
O CSS (Cascading Style Sheet) é o recurso coreto de formatação de elementos dentro de um documento HTML. Seguindo os padrões de internet atualmente recomendados, deve-se sempre utilizar a CSS para formatação e posicionamento de tags HTML. Assinale a alternativa correta em relação a utilização do CSS pelo Dreamweaver.
A opção Extensions permite definir quebras de página, cursor do mouse e filtros a serem aplicados ao seu website.
A opção Type permite definir as configurações de parágrafos do texto, como espaçamento entre palavras e alinhamentos.
A opção Block permite definir a formatação em um arquivo de folha de estilos, ou somente no documento atual.
A opção Define in permite alterar as configurações de fonte da tag selecionada.
Julgue os itens a seguir quanto aos componentes que compõem a área de trabalho do Photoshop.
I - A barra de menus contém menus para execução de tarefas e os menus estão organizados por tópicos
II - A caixa de ferramentas contém ferramentas para criar e editar imagens A barra de opções fornece opções de uso de ferramenta.
III - As paletas são guias que ajudam na organização de outras paletas na área de trabalho e as paletas secas ajudam a monitorar e modificar as imagens.
A quantidade de itens certos é igual a
1.
2.
3.
4.
O recurso de camadas é responsável pela separação dos elementos que compõem o layout, de modo que fique mais fácil removê-los ou editá-los se necessário. Tecnicamente elas são como folhas transparentes empilhadas. Em cada uma dessas folhas é colocada uma parte do desenho. Assinale a alternativa correta quanto às camadas no Photoshop.
Todas as camadas, inclusive a camada plano de fundo, podem ser arrastadas e reposicionadas. Basta alterar a ordem das camadas na pilha da paleta. Para tanto é só clicar e arrastar (para cima ou para baixo) para a nova posição.
Nem todo arquivo do Photoshop possui uma camada de base chamada de plano de fundo.
A visualização das camadas é controlada pelo ícone de lupa que fica à esquerda da camada, que, quando é clicado, oculta ou reexibe a camada.
As camadas de ajuste permitem experimentar ajustes de cores e tons em uma imagem sem modificar permanentemente os pixels da imagem.
Ciência da Computação - Banco de dados Orientado a Objetos - Instituto Americano de desenvolvimento (IADES) - 2010
Sobre os principais modelos de dados utilizados pelos Sistemas Gerenciadores de Bancos de Dados (SGBD), assinale a alternativa incorreta.
O modelo hierárquico foi o primeiro a ser reconhecido como um modelo de dados, onde estes dados são estruturados em hierarquias ou árvores.
Uma das motivações para o surgimento dos bancos de dados orientados a objeto foram os limites de armazenamento e representação semântica impostas no modelo relacional. Hoje este modelo já sustenta a maioria dos negócios tradicionais, substituindo as estruturas de dados baseadas em relações.
O modelo em rede surgiu como uma extensão ao modelo hierárquico, eliminando o conceito de hierarquia e permitindo que um mesmo registro estivesse envolvido em várias associações simultâneas através do uso de apontadores (ou referências).
O modelo relacional é uma teoria matemática, surgida na década de 70 e desenvolvida por Edgar Frank Codd, para descrever como as bases de dados devem funcionar.
Ciência da Computação - Banco de dados Orientado a Objetos - Instituto Americano de desenvolvimento (IADES) - 2010
O PostgreSQL é um banco de dados relacional e orientado a objetos. Seu grande triunfo é possuir recursos comuns a banco de dados de grande porte, o que o deixa apto a trabalhar, inclusive, com operações de missão crítica. Além disso, trata-se de um banco de dados versátil, seguro e gratuito. Assinale a alternativa incorreta sobre o PostgreSQL.
Dentre as plataformas suportadas estão o Windows, Linux, FreeBSD, NetBSD, OpenBSD e Mac OS.
Os arquivos de configuração (postgresql.conf, pg_hba.conf e pg_ident.conf), a partir da versão 8, podem ficar em diretório diferente do PGDATA.
A restrição (constraint) CHECK pode ser utilizada ao criar uma tabela visando prever que o banco exija que o valor de um campo satisfaça uma expressão.
Como todo banco de dados relacional, o PostgreSQL obriga que toda tabela tenha chave primária.
Assinale a alternativa correta acerca da Programação Extrema (Extreme Programming - XP).
Na programação por pares, os códigos são escritos por dois programadores em cada máquina. Enquanto um dos programadores codifica, o outro é responsável para aspectos como a simplificação do código.
A refatoração tem por objetivo reestruturar um software e modificar as funcionalidades disponibilizadas pelo mesmo. Ao refatorar, um desenvolvedor pode eliminar duplicações e simplificar o projeto.
A estratégia adotada no projeto de software se baseia em contemplar todos os possíveis cenários de evolução empregando-se padrões de projeto. A implementação não inicia até ser concluído todo o projeto.
É recomendável que não se adotem padrões para as práticas de codificação e que não se limite a quantidade de horas trabalhadas por semana.
Ciência da Computação - Engenharia de Software - Instituto Americano de desenvolvimento (IADES) - 2010
A Unified Modeling Language (UML) é uma linguagem para visualizar, especificar, construir e documentar os artefatos de um sistema complexo de software. Por se tratar de uma linguagem, ela possui uma sintaxe e uma semântica bem definida. Considerando os conceitos relacionados a esta linguagem, assinale a alternativa incorreta.
Um diagrama de comunicação é um tipo de diagrama de interação cuja ênfase está na ordem temporal de mensagens.
Uma interface é a parte de um caso de uso em que se apresentam as interações do sistema com um ator externo ao sistema
Com ela é possível representar precisamente modelos de implementação de software, mas não é possível representar modelos conceituais, que reflitam a abstração do mundo real utilizada na concepção do software.
A UML permite modelar aspectos estruturais e dinâmicos do software de uma maneira integrada. Para tanto, as entidades dos modelos dinâmicos devem ter suas estruturas definidas e caracterizadas nos modelos estáticos.
Ciência da Computação - Engenharia de Software - Instituto Americano de desenvolvimento (IADES) - 2010
Um diagrama é uma apresentação gráfica de um conjunto de elementos, geralmente representada como um gráfico conectado de vértices (itens) e arcos (relacionamentos). Na notação da UML existem diversos tipos de diagramas. Com base nas funções de cada diagrama, julgue os itens a seguir.
I - O diagrama de classes é um diagrama estrutural que mostra um conjunto de classes, interfaces, colaborações e seus relacionamentos.
II - O diagrama de casos de uso é um diagrama comportamental que mostra um conjunto de casos de uso, atores e seus relacionamentos
III - O diagrama de colaboração é um diagrama comportamental que mostra o conjunto de componentes e seus relacionamentos
IV - O diagrama de sequência é um diagrama estrutural que mostra uma interação, dando ênfase à ordenação temporal das mensagens.
A quantidade de itens certos é igual a
1.
2.
3.
4.
{TITLE}
{CONTENT}
{TITLE}
Aguarde, enviando solicitação...